3. Setup Guide

3.1. SIM Card and TF Card Installation

  1. Locate the SIM card tray on the side of the device.
  2. Insert the SIM ejector tool (or a small paperclip) into the small hole next to the tray and push gently until the tray pops out.
  3. Carefully place your Nano-SIM card(s) and/or TF (microSD) card into the designated slots on the tray. Ensure the gold contacts face downwards. The device supports dual 4G SIMs or one SIM and one TF card (up to 2TB).
  4. Gently push the tray back into the slot until it is flush with the phone's body. Ensure the tray is fully sealed to maintain water and dust resistance.

3.2. Initial Power On and Basic Setup

  1. Press and hold the Power button (located on the side) until the Blackview logo appears.
  2. Follow the on-screen prompts to complete the initial setup, including language selection, Wi-Fi connection, Google account sign-in, and security settings (PIN, pattern, fingerprint, or face unlock).
  3. The device runs on Android 13 with DokeOS 4.0, offering enhanced privacy, security, and optimized user experience.

4. Operating Your Device

4.1. Display Features

The BV5300 Plus features a 6.1-inch HD+ IPS display with a resolution of 720x1560 pixels and 500 nits brightness, protected by Corning Gorilla Glass. It offers various display modes for user comfort:

  • Reading Mode: Optimizes the screen for reading, reducing eye strain.
  • Night Light: Filters out blue light to promote better sleep.
  • Dark Mode: Inverts colors for a darker interface, saving battery and reducing glare in low light.

4.2. Performance and Storage

Equipped with an Octa-core Helio G72 processor, the BV5300 Plus ensures smooth multitasking and efficient performance. It comes with 24GB RAM (8GB physical + 16GB virtual expansion) and 128GB internal storage, expandable up to 2TB via a TF card.

4.3. Camera Features

The device features a 13MP triple rear camera and a 5MP front camera. It integrates ArcSoft imaging technology, providing various modes for enhanced photography:

  • HDR Mode: Improves dynamic range in photos.
  • Night Mode: Enhances low-light photography.
  • Portrait Mode: Creates a depth-of-field effect.
  • Beauty Mode: Applies enhancements for selfies.
  • Panorama Mode: Captures wide-angle scenes.
  • Underwater Mode: Allows photography while submerged (ensure all ports are sealed).
  • Supports 2K video recording.

4.4. Battery and Charging

The BV5300 Plus is equipped with a large 6580mAh battery, providing extended usage time. It supports OTG (On-The-Go) reverse charging, allowing you to use your phone as a power bank to charge other compatible devices.

4.5. Durability and Rugged Features

Designed to withstand harsh conditions, the BV5300 Plus meets IP68/IP69K ratings for water and dust resistance, and the MIL-STD-810H military standard for drops, vibration, and extreme temperatures. Key durability features include:

  • Waterproof: Submersible in 1.5 meters of water for up to 30 minutes (IP68).
  • Dustproof: Fully protected against dust ingress (IP69K).
  • Drop-proof: Certified to withstand drops from 1.5 meters (MIL-STD-810H).
  • Reinforced Rubber Corners: Provide enhanced shock absorption.
  • Operating Temperature: Functions reliably from -20°C to +60°C.

4.6. Connectivity and Other Features

  • Dual 4G SIM: Supports simultaneous use of two 4G networks.
  • NFC: For contactless payments and data transfer.
  • Navigation: Integrated GPS, GLONASS, Galileo, and Beidou for accurate positioning.
  • Smart-K Box Speaker: Delivers enhanced audio experience.
  • Glove Mode: Allows touch screen operation while wearing gloves.
  • Face Unlock: Convenient and secure facial recognition for unlocking the device.

5. Maintenance

5.1. Cleaning Your Device

To maintain the rugged features and appearance of your BV5300 Plus:

  • Wipe the device with a soft, damp cloth. For stubborn dirt, a mild soap solution can be used.
  • Ensure all port covers (USB, headphone jack if applicable) are securely closed before cleaning with liquids or exposing to water.
  • Do not use harsh chemicals, abrasive cleaners, or compressed air, as these can damage the device's seals and finish.

5.2. Battery Care

To prolong battery life:

  • Avoid exposing the device to extreme temperatures (above 60°C or below -20°C) for prolonged periods.
  • Charge the battery using only the provided power adaptor and USB cable.
  • Avoid completely draining the battery frequently. Optimal battery health is maintained by keeping the charge between 20% and 80%.

5.3. Software Updates

Regularly check for and install software updates to ensure your device has the latest features, security patches, and performance improvements. Updates are typically delivered over-the-air (OTA) and can be found in the device's settings menu under 'System' or 'About Phone'.

6. Troubleshooting

If you encounter issues with your Blackview BV5300 Plus, refer to the following common solutions:

ProblemPossible Solution
Device does not power on or is unresponsive.Ensure the battery is charged. Connect the charger and wait a few minutes before attempting to power on. If unresponsive, press and hold the Power button for 10-15 seconds to force a restart.
Poor network signal or no service.Check if SIM card is correctly inserted. Restart the device. Verify network settings (APN, preferred network type). Contact your mobile carrier.
Water or dust ingress after exposure.Ensure all port covers were securely closed before exposure. If water has entered, power off immediately and seek professional service. Do not attempt to dry with heat.
Touchscreen unresponsive or erratic.Restart the device. Clean the screen. If Glove Mode is enabled, try disabling it if not wearing gloves.
Battery drains quickly.Check background app usage. Reduce screen brightness. Disable unnecessary features like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, GPS when not in use. Perform a software update.

For issues not listed here or if solutions do not resolve the problem, please contact Blackview customer support or your retailer.

7. Technical Specifications

FeatureSpecification
Model NameBlackview Phone BW2024UK-BV5300Plus(8+128)-Black
Operating SystemAndroid 13.0 (DokeOS 4.0)
ProcessorOcta-core Helio G72 (CPU speed: 2 GHz)
RAM24 GB (8GB physical + 16GB virtual)
Internal Storage128 GB
Expandable StorageUp to 2 TB via TF card
Screen Size6.1 Inches
Resolution720 x 1560
Battery Capacity6580mAh (1 Lithium Polymer battery included)
Cameras13MP Rear, 5MP Front
Durability RatingsIP68, IP69K, MIL-STD-810H
Connectivity4G Dual SIM, NFC, GPS, GLONASS, Galileo, Beidou
Product Dimensions16.15 x 7.76 x 1.5 cm
Weight197 g
ManufacturerBlackview
